From Harvey to Louis: Exploring the Evolution of Suits' Characters
Over the course of nine seasons, the characters in Suits shifted from ambitious law school dropouts to seasoned corporate lawyers.
Harvey Specter, the brilliant and confident lawyer, began as a obsessive perfectionist. He mastered his legal career with ease, all while hiding a sensitive side.
Throughout the series, Harvey faced numerous challenges, proving his devotion. His relationship with Mike Ross, a brilliant outsider, became a crucial element of the show.
Louis Litt, initially portrayed as snobbish, underwent a dramatic transformation. He grappled with his insecurities suits la reviews and ultimately developed into a reliable member of the team.

Suits vs. Suits LA: Examining the Powerhouses of Law
Navigating the world of high-stakes legal dramas can be a intricate journey, and two shows stand out as titans in this arena: "Suits" and its spinoff "Suits LA." Both series delve into the lives of ambitious lawyers operating in the cutthroat arena of corporate law. While sharing a common premise, "Suits" and "Suits LA" diverge in their execution, offering distinct adventures. "Suits," set in New York, focuses on the dynamic partnership between a brilliant youngster lawyer and his seasoned mentor.
"Suits LA" shifts the spotlight to the bustling city of Los Angeles, introducing a new cast of characters with their own unique aspirations. One key distinction lies in the atmosphere of each series. "Suits" often cultivates a sense of wit and sophistication, while "Suits LA" leans into a more realistic portrayal of legal life.
